In response to your questions:

1. No. Reservists initially do their training on weekends or during the summer, as university students are numerous members of the Reserve Forces.

2. Not sure. Will have to defer to those that are familiar with this matter.

3. It depends on your unit and the start of your employment. If your initial training does not take place during the summer, it would take place during a weekend course throughout the regular school year.

4. If you are certain that Reserve Force is how you wish to serve, contact your local Reserve units' recruiters and find out what employment opportunities exist in your area. MedTech may not even be an option.
